1. Client Friction & UX
Client onboarding speed is a key metric. Law firms cannot afford to lose the first 10 minutes of a billable consultation troubleshooting client connection issues. Zoom is the undisputed winner here: clients join instantly via any mobile or desktop web browser with one click, without needing to create accounts or download software.
Microsoft Teams has improved, but its web-app interface remains resource-heavy. Clients frequently report being prompted to download the Teams application or facing browser compatibility issues, causing unnecessary meeting delays.
2. Security & Compliance
Both platforms offer enterprise-grade security, including 256-bit encryption, SOC2 audits, and multi-factor authentication. For practices handling protected health information (PHI) in personal injury or medical malpractice cases, both platforms will sign a Business Associate Agreement (BAA) to ensure HIPAA compliance.
Microsoft Teams provides advanced security configuration controls natively through the Microsoft Purview compliance dashboard. However, configuring this requires a dedicated IT administrator, whereas Zoom offers straightforward, legal-focused security toggles directly in the admin settings dashboard.
3. Legal Tech Integrations
Zoom integrates directly with major cloud-based legal practice management platforms (like Clio, PracticePanther, and Filevine). This connection enables automatic tracking of meeting durations and immediate logging of billable hours against specific matter numbers.
Microsoft Teams does not integrate as cleanly with third-party legal platforms natively, instead pushing firms to build workflows inside the Microsoft ecosystem (SharePoint, Outlook, Power Automate). For firms that aren't using Outlook for case management, this creates an integration bottleneck.
4. Cost & TCO
For practices that already license Microsoft 365 Business Premium or E5, Microsoft Teams is essentially free, making it a very cost-effective choice for internal communications. However, adding Copilot for AI transcriptions requires an extra license fee per user.
Zoom Workplace Pro starts at $15.99/mo per user and includes the Zoom AI Companion at no additional cost. For firms that value high-quality remote client intake and automated transcripts, Zoom's standalone cost delivers a substantial, direct return on investment.
